  • The Genesis of Fluid Mechanics, 1640-1780by Julián Simón Calero

    Springer 2008; US$ 179.99

    Fluid Mechanics, as a scientific discipline in a modern sense, was established between the last third of the 17th century and the first half of the 18th one. This book analyses its genesis, following its evolution along two basic lines of research, which have been named the a oeproblem of resistancea and the a oeproblem of dischargea .     Since the first description by John Scott Russel in 1834, the solitary wave phenomenon has attracted considerable interests from scientists. The most interesting discovery since then has been the ability to integrate most of the nonlinear wave equations which govern solitary waves, from the Korteweg-de Vries equation to the nonlinear Schrödinger... more...
